30.5°C in Fahrenheit — full breakdown

30.5 degrees Celsius = 86.9°F (exact). Rounded: 86.9°F. In Kelvin: 303.65 K. In Rankine: 546.57°R.

Hot — typical summer heat in Mediterranean and subtropical regions.

For context: 0°C = 32°F (freezing), 20°C = 68°F (room temp), 37°C = 98.6°F (body temp), 100°C = 212°F (boiling). The Celsius scale places 0° and 100° at the freezing and boiling points of water at sea level.

All temperature units: 86.9°F · 303.65 K (Kelvin) · 546.57°R (Rankine). Kelvin starts at absolute zero (−273.15°C). Rankine is used in some US engineering applications.

Formula: °F = (°C × 9/5) + 32. For 30.5°C: (30.5 × 1.8) + 32 = 54.9 + 32 = 86.9°F. Reverse: °C = (°F − 32) × 5/9 = (86.9 − 32) × 0.5556 = 30.5°C.
